  • Understanding The Cost Of DNA Paternity Tests

    A DNA paternity test is a procedure used to determine the biological relationship between a father and child This type of test is often requested in legal cases, such as child support disputes or custody battles, as well as for personal reasons While the accuracy of DNA paternity tests is nearly 100%, many people are often concerned about the cost associated with these tests In this article, we will discuss the factors that influence the cost of DNA paternity tests and provide some guidance on how to navigate the pricing structure.

    The cost of a DNA paternity test can vary significantly depending on several factors The main factors that influence the cost of a DNA paternity test include the type of test being performed, the number of individuals being tested, the testing method used, and the laboratory performing the test.

    There are two main types of DNA paternity tests: home kits and legal tests Home kits are less expensive and can be purchased online or over the counter at pharmacies These tests typically involve collecting samples at home using buccal swabs and mailing them to a laboratory for analysis Home kits are suitable for personal use but may not be admissible in court On the other hand, legal tests are more expensive and involve strict chain of custody procedures to ensure the accuracy and reliability of the test results Legal tests are required for court-admissible results and are often conducted at accredited laboratories.

    The number of individuals being tested also influences the cost of a DNA paternity test Testing additional individuals, such as the alleged father, mother, and other siblings, can increase the cost of the test This is because each additional person tested requires additional analysis and comparison of DNA samples, which can add to the complexity and cost of the test.

    The testing method used can also affect the cost of a DNA paternity test There are several testing methods available, including polymerase chain reaction (PCR) and restriction fragment length polymorphism (RFLP) cost of dna paternity test. PCR-based tests are more commonly used due to their accuracy, speed, and cost-effectiveness RFLP tests, on the other hand, are more expensive and time-consuming, making them less common in modern paternity testing.

    The laboratory performing the DNA paternity test also plays a significant role in determining the cost of the test Accredited laboratories that specialize in DNA testing are more likely to charge higher fees for their services, as they adhere to strict quality control measures and employ highly trained technicians to conduct the tests While some laboratories may offer discounted rates or promotions, it is essential to ensure that the laboratory is accredited and meets industry standards to guarantee the accuracy and reliability of the test results.

  • The Power Of Wheel Blasting: A Comprehensive Guide

    wheel blasting is a highly effective and efficient method of surface preparation that is commonly used in various industries such as automotive, construction, aerospace, and marine. This process involves propelling abrasive material against a substrate at high speeds using a rotating wheel. The abrasive material can be in the form of sand, steel grit, alumina, or any other media that is suitable for the specific application.

    The main purpose of wheel blasting is to clean, descale, roughen, or shape a surface prior to coating, painting, or bonding. This method is particularly useful for removing rust, corrosion, old coatings, and other contaminants from metal surfaces. It can also be used to deburr sharp edges, remove burrs, and prepare surfaces for welding or machining.

    There are several types of wheel blasting machines available in the market, each designed for specific applications and requirements. Some of the most common types include air-blast machines, centrifugal wheel machines, and tumblast machines. The choice of machine depends on factors such as the size and shape of the parts, the type of material being blasted, and the desired finish.

    In the wheel blasting process, the abrasive material is stored in a hopper and fed into the rotating wheel. The wheel is driven by a motor and rotates at high speeds, propelling the abrasive material towards the surface to be blasted. The impact of the abrasive material on the substrate removes contaminants and creates a textured surface.

    One of the key advantages of wheel blasting is its efficiency and speed. The high-speed rotation of the wheel ensures that a large area can be blasted in a short amount of time, making it ideal for large-scale production and manufacturing processes. In addition, the abrasive material can be recycled and reused, reducing overall costs and waste.

    Another advantage of wheel blasting is its versatility. It can be used on a wide range of materials, including metals, plastics, composites, and ceramics. It can also be used to achieve different surface finishes, from a smooth and polished surface to a rough and textured one. This makes wheel blasting suitable for a variety of applications, from cleaning to surface preparation to finishing.

    wheel blasting is also known for its consistency and precision. The speed and intensity of the blasting can be easily controlled, allowing for precise removal of contaminants and uniform surface roughening. This results in a high-quality finish that meets the required specifications and standards.

    Despite its many advantages, wheel blasting does have some limitations. For example, it may not be suitable for delicate or intricate parts that are easily damaged by the abrasive material. In addition, the process can generate dust and noise, requiring proper ventilation and safety measures to protect workers and the environment.

  • The Evolution Of EDM Manufacturing

    Electrical Discharge Machining (EDM) is a manufacturing process that has revolutionized the way intricate metal parts are fabricated This technology utilizes electrical discharges to shape and cut metal with incredible precision and accuracy Over the years, EDM manufacturing has evolved and advanced, becoming an indispensable tool in the realm of modern manufacturing.

    EDM manufacturing traces its roots back to the 1940s when Soviet scientists discovered that an electrical discharge could erode metal This discovery laid the foundation for the development of EDM technology, which was further refined and popularized in the 1960s and 1970s Today, EDM manufacturing has become a standard technique in industries such as aerospace, automotive, and medical.

    One of the key advantages of EDM manufacturing is its ability to cut complex shapes and intricate features that are difficult or impossible to achieve with conventional machining techniques EDM can cut hardened materials such as titanium, stainless steel, and carbide with ease, making it ideal for producing molds, dies, and other tooling components Additionally, EDM is a non-contact process, which means there is minimal mechanical stress on the workpiece, resulting in a high-quality surface finish.

    There are two main types of EDM technology: wire EDM and sinker EDM Wire EDM, also known as wire-cut EDM, uses a thin wire as an electrode to cut through the workpiece This method is often used for cutting intricate shapes and profiles in materials that are difficult to machine conventionally Sinker EDM, on the other hand, uses a graphite or copper electrode to create a cavity or pocket in the workpiece This method is commonly used for producing molds, dies, and other three-dimensional components.

    In recent years, advancements in EDM manufacturing technology have led to improvements in speed, accuracy, and efficiency One of the most significant developments is the integration of Computer Numerical Control (CNC) technology with EDM machines edm manufacturing. CNC EDM machines can perform complex machining operations automatically, reducing human error and increasing productivity Additionally, the use of advanced software programs allows manufacturers to simulate and optimize the EDM process before cutting metal, saving time and material costs.

    Another trend in EDM manufacturing is the use of multi-axis EDM machines These machines have the ability to perform cutting operations in multiple orientations, allowing for the production of complex geometries and contours Multi-axis EDM machines are particularly well-suited for applications in aerospace, automotive, and medical industries, where precision and accuracy are crucial.

    EDM manufacturing has also benefited from the development of environmentally friendly technologies Traditional EDM processes generate a significant amount of dielectric waste, which can be harmful to the environment if not properly disposed of However, new EDM machines are equipped with advanced filtration systems that recycle dielectric fluid, reducing waste and minimizing environmental impact.
